Output e5c555884dfeea748bbebb8ea7d8ffca44e731cdfcf102c2476a6d706a13b9ea:1

value
512595
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10d18a5f03af4192e2d399d49c5378c35e923d01 OP_EQUAL
address
33Dwkk3xLdiwTS4w621i6coZeKhVC6RmXF
transaction
e5c555884dfeea748bbebb8ea7d8ffca44e731cdfcf102c2476a6d706a13b9ea
spent
true